In South Carolina, a handyman can perform small jobs without a contractor license, usually limited to projects under $1,000. This can include simple repairs and maintenance tasks. Taxability of professional services varies significantly from state to state. Many states, including South Carolina, impose taxes on certain professional services such as legal or accounting services if they align with specific criteria.
